The condition of the road to Douglas from Passage has been raised as a serious issue among many residents. The road surface and width came in for particular criticism as did delays caused at the round about near Rochestown Church.
No plans are in place to make any real difference to the commuting lives of Passage residents in the near future. At the moment with construction on going in Harbour Heights no money has been allocated to upgrade the road.
Residents of Parkview, The Meadows and Mariners View passed on their concerns to Deirdre Clune TD when she called to them recently. She was joined by Passage West Town Councillor John Daly and Cork County Councillor.
Other hot topics included the lack of progress on the Star of the Sea primary school development, speeding cars in the vicinity of St Peter’s secondary school and underage drinking in the town.

No 1 Issue in the area at the moment is the traffic on the Rochestown road each morning.I have heard people complaining that it takes almost an hour to get into Cork in the morning.
This is due to get substantially worse over the next few weeks when the laying of a new watermain commences. This will be from the Harbour Heights estate to Hop Island.This was well signalled a couple of years ago and I attended a deputation to Cork Co. Council over 18 months months ago requesting that the road be widened and a green route be laid from Passage to the South Ring interchange. Funding was not forthcoming from government for this.
